We also added more volunteers to the groups that will begin to focus on specific workstreams within our SIG. Nancy has created a page for each on our wiki so that we can begin to put pen to paper on next steps for each workstream during and between our meetings.

 

1. Whitepaper https://wiki.hyperledger.org/display/SISIG/SI+-+Whitepaper

 

2. Use Cases and Best Practices https://wiki.hyperledger.org/display/SISIG/SI+-+Research%3A+Use+Cases+and+Best+Practices

 

 

3. Community Liaisons https://wiki.hyperledger.org/display/SISIG/SI+-+Community+Liaison

 

 

 

These align with the with the results of our survey, and if you have not already done so please review the notes and the Survey summary slides. It's important as we discuss next steps on the above to remember this feedback you provided:

 

It is important to you that we…be a thought leader to shape the technology, shape standards, consider environmental impacts, and understand what is being done already
You want to do the above in...digital currencies, aid/philanthropy, supply chain, and best practices in implementation
And so first we will...define use cases, best practices, identify project proposals in proposed areas, and start a white paper on the above
